While I was in Montrose, CO, at the beginning of the month, I got to spend a week with Chris and Jan Harris. Both are artists in their own right, as well as vocal and band support to artists Amy Grant, Michael W. Smith, Kathy Troccoli, and Cece Winans. During this particular retreat, they invited Mark Heimermann and his wife, Amy, to come and hang out. Mark has been a massive hero of mine for literal decades. His songwriting skills and production on artists like dc talk and Anointed were foundational for my life. I got to tell him how much his music shaped me, and even sang along to a song he co-wrote, “Jesus Freak,” at his show, which was a dream come true. A full circle moment!
Before they produced everyone else, Chris and Mark were a group that I grew up listening to called Prism, so of course, I needed a picture to capture the moment.
